In 2020-2021, 8,001 people earned their degree in aerospace and aeronautical engineering, making the major the 94th most popular in the United States. In 2019-2020, aerospace and aeronautical engineering gra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$70,535 and had an average of $24,126 in loans still to pay off.

Across California, there were 1,275 aerospace and aeronautical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$75,108 and $21,474 respectively. At the doctor’s degree level specifically, there were 44 aerospace and aeronautical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$75,525 and $0 respectively.

This year’s “Schools for a Doctorate Highly Focused on Aerospace Engineering Major in California” ranking analyzed 6 colleges that offered a degree in aerospace and aeronautical engineering. This a ranking of the schools where the largest percentage of students has enrolled in aerospace and aeronautical engineering.

Top 6 Most Focused Doctor’s Degree Colleges for Aerospace & Aeronautical Engineering in California

1

Out of the 6 schools in the Schools for a Doctorate Highly Focused on Aerospace Engineering Major in California that were part of this year’s ranking, California Institute of Technology landed the #1 spot on the list. This small school is located in Pasadena, California, and it awarded 11 doctorate’s aerospace engineering degrees in 2020-2021.

With a undergrad student-to-faculty ratio of 3 to 1, it’s easy to see that the school is committed to helping their undergraduates succeed. The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 94%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year.

Out of the 6 schools in the Schools for a Doctorate Highly Focused on Aerospace Engineering Major in California that were part of this year’s ranking, Stanford University landed the #2 spot on the list. Located in Stanford, California, this fairly large private not-for-profit school awarded 21 degrees to qualified doctorate’s aerospace engineering students in 2020-2021.

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 86%. The low undergrad student loan default rate of 0.5%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%. Since the school has a undergrad student-to-faculty ratio of 4 to 1, those pursuing a degree will have more opportunities to interact with their professors.

Out of the 6 schools in the Schools for a Doctorate Highly Focused on Aerospace Engineering Major in California that were part of this year’s ranking, University of California - Los Angeles landed the #3 spot on the list. This large school is located in Los Angeles, California, and it awarded 5 doctorate’s aerospace engineering degrees in 2020-2021.

The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 96%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year. The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 1.6%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Southern California. It ranked #4 on our 2023 Schools for a Doctorate Highly Focused on Aerospace Engineering Major in California list. This large school is located in Los Angeles, California, and it awarded 6 doctorate’s aerospace engineering degrees in 2020-2021.

The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 1.3%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%.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 91%. Since the school has a undergrad student-to-faculty ratio of 9 to 1, those pursuing a degree will have more opportunities to interact with their professors.

Out of the 6 schools in the Schools for a Doctorate Highly Focused on Aerospace Engineering Major in California that were part of this year’s ranking, University of California - San Diego landed the #5 spot on the list. UCSD is a large public school situated in La Jolla, California. It awarded 1 doctorate’s aerospace engineering degrees in 2020-2021.

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 94%. The school has an impressive undergrad student loan default rate. It’s only 1.0%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.
